CADE approves 378MW Enel renewables acquisition

Brazil's Administrative Council for Economic Defense (CADE) has approved the purchase of 378 MW of wind and solar projects by Enel from Grupo Mario Araripe. Enel will acquire project company Ventos de Santo Orestes and its 8MW Complexo Eolico Lagoa do Barro III; Ventos de Sao Roque's 70MW...
